Please use the argument -v to see more details. var/www/html/comeback/vendor/laravel/framework/src/Illuminate/Database/Connectors/Connector.php:70 Illuminate\Database\QueryException : SQLSTATE Access denied for user (SQL: select * from information_schema.tables where table_schema = laravel and table_name = migrations and table_type = 'BASE TABLE')Īt /var/$query, $this->prepareBindings($bindings), $eġ PDOException::("SQLSTATE Access denied for user PDO::_construct("mysql:host=127.0.0.1 port=3306 dbname=laravel", "root", "", ) I also tried.I found this error, how to fix and suggest me. T22:25:40.607132Z 0 Failed to set datadir to '/usr/local/mysql-8.0.19-macos10.15-x86_64/data/' (OS errno: 13 - Permission denied) What you could do is to use a Managed MySQL database and configure your environment variables so that your Laravel app connects to the managed database cluster and persists your data correctly. Obviously, short of providing an appropriate patch to PHP, you are not the only one to eventually switch back to 'mysql_native_password' auth strategy on your DB server.Ġ20-03-11T22:25:40.586329Z 0 /usr/local/mysql-8.0.19-macos10.15-x86_64/bin/mysqld (mysqld 8.0.19) starting as process 18261 The PHP mysqli requirements page still says caching_sha2_password plugin will be supported in a future PHP release, so no PHP version seems to support caching_sha2_password. ![]() SQLSTATE The server requested authentication method unknown to the client (SQL: select * from information_schema.tables where table_schema = coffee_hoarder and table_name = migrations and table_type = 'BASE TABLE') ![]() Is there a pull request to support this in Laravel? Is it a PHP limitation? Mysql_native_password is the traditional method to authenticate, it is not very secure (it uses just a hash of the password), but it is compatible with older drivers. ![]() How come all the solutions suggested imply changing the behavior of the database? Illuminate\Database\QueryException : SQLSTATE The server requested authentication method unknown to the client (SQL: select * from information_schema.tables where table_schema = homestead and table_name = migrations)Īt C:\MAMP\htdocs\bloger\vendor\laravel\framework\src\Illuminate\Database\Connection.php:664Ĭ:\MAMP\htdocs\bloger\vendor\laravel\framework\src\Illuminate\Database\Connectors\Connector.php:70Ģ PDO::_construct("mysql:host=127.0.0.1 port=3306 dbname=homestead", "homestead", "secret", ) Please use the argument -v to see more details. Illuminate\Database\QueryException : could not find driver (SQL: select from informationschema.tables where tableschema homestead and tablename migrations and tabletype 'BASE TABLE') at C:\Users\rafae\OneDrive\Documentos\git\api-laravel\laravel-contacts\vendor\laravel\framework\src\Illuminate\Database\Connection. var/www/localhost/htdocs/vendor/laravel/framework/src/Illuminate/Database/Connectors/Connector.php:68Ģ PDO::_construct("mysql:host=db port=3306 dbname=wbc_wallet", "root", "", ) ![]() Illuminate\Database\QueryException : SQLSTATE The server requested authentication method unknown to the client (SQL: select * from information_schema.tables where table_schema = wbc_wallet and table_name = migrations)Īt /var/$query, $this->prepareBindings($bindings), $eġ PDOException::("PDO::_construct(): The server requested authentication method unknown to the client ")
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|